Title Lie Symmetry Analysis of Some Classes of Time Fractional Nonlinear Schrodinger Equation
Speaker Qamar Hussain
Abstract

The Lie Symmetry analysis is a powerful technique for finding new exact and explicit solutions of the nonlinear partial differential equations (PDEs). Recently the Lie symmetry approach has been extended for the fractional differential equations which are obtained by replacing integer order derivative in the PDEs by the fractional derivative. In this talk, we will discuss the Lie symmetry analysis of “Nonlinear Schrodinger Equation with Nonlocal Nonlinearity and Cubic Nonlinearity”. Also, we will discuss the conservation laws obtained from the Lie symmetries of fractional Schrodinger equation.
